Welcome to the Liftrange plugin SDK. Liftrange simulates elevator dispatch for buildings of up to 200 floors, and your plugin supplies the dispatch strategy: it receives hall calls and car states, and returns assignments each tick. Plugins run sandboxed with a 50 ms tick budget; exceeding it three times in a row disqualifies the run. Start with the reference round-robin strategy, then swap in your own scoring. Interface definitions, sample scenarios, and the scoring rubric are all documented on the internal page here:

operations page: https://jira.zemvarsys.internal/projects/pages/projects/projects

## Tuning

The receipt mailer (Almsgate) batches donation receipts and sends through the Thornquay relay. On-call: if the queue backs up, resist the urge to crank batch size — the relay rate-limits per connection, and bigger batches just mean bigger retries. Scale worker count first, then shorten the flush interval. Dedupe window must stay longer than the retry horizon or donors get duplicate receipts, which generates tickets. All knobs live in one place and are read at worker start. Current production values follow.

tuning table, kajop-yafof:
QUOTAS = {
    "wenath": 10,
    "ulaael": 5,
}

## Releases and Clock Skew

Build agents in the Quarrow release pool occasionally drift by several seconds, which can cause signature timestamps to appear earlier than the artifact's recorded build time. The verifier treats skew under 90 seconds as acceptable; beyond that, the release fails closed. If you see a skew-related failure, restart the time sync service on the affected agent and re-run signing — do not backdate anything manually. Re-signing uses the standard release key, which is as follows.

deploy key for kahag-kagaf: bky9_uLYdkfG6Z

### Fuel Report Job — Quickstart

The Haulmark fleet fuel-usage report runs nightly at 02:00. If it fails, rerun manually: trigger the `fuel-rollup` job from the Wrenfield scheduler, then verify row counts in the summary table. The job pulls telemetry from the Odolite ingest API, which requires a service key passed via FUEL_API_KEY. The current key for the staging environment is below.

app token of fajop-fahif = qvz4-AnML